#457405 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#457405 is composed of 27.1% red, 45.5%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.7%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 85.4 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 23.7%. #457405 color hex could be obtained by blending #8ae80a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#457405 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#457405 has RGB values of R:69, G:116,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4551685.

Hex triplet 457405 #457405
RGB Decimal 69, 116, 5 rgb(69,116,5)
RGB Percent 27.1, 45.5, 2 rgb(27.1%,45.5%,2%)
CMYK 41, 0, 96, 55
HSL 85.4°, 91.7, 23.7 hsl(85.4,91.7%,23.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 85.4°, 95.7, 45.5
Web Safe 336600 #336600
CIE-LAB 43.896, -32.607, 47.657
XYZ 8.727, 13.767, 2.341
xyY 0.351, 0.554, 13.767
CIE-LCH 43.896, 57.744, 124.38
CIE-LUV 43.896, -23.269, 50.87
Hunter-Lab 37.103, -22.947, 22.232
Binary 01000101, 01110100, 00000101

Shades and Tints of #457405

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#f8feef is the lightest one.

Tones of #457405

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d4138 is the less saturated color, while #467900 is the most saturated one.
